191.3 SALE OF IMITATION PRODUCTS -- NOTICE TO PUBLIC
-- PENALTIES.
Every person owning or in charge of any place where food or drink
is sold who uses or serves therein imitation cheese shall display at
all times opposite each table or place of service a placard for such
imitation, with the words "Imitation ........ served here", without
other matter, printed in black roman letters not less than three
inches in height and two inches in width, on a white card twelve by
twenty-two inches in dimensions.
No person shall serve colored oleo, oleomargarine or margarine at
a public eating place unless a notice that oleo, oleomargarine or
margarine is served is displayed prominently and conspicuously in
such place and in a manner as to render it likely to be read and
understood by the ordinary individual being served in the eating
place or is printed or is otherwise set forth on the menu in type or
lettering not smaller than that normally used to designate the
serving of other food items or unless each separate serving bears or
is accompanied by labeling identifying it as oleo, oleomargarine or
margarine, or each separate serving thereof is triangular in shape.
Any person violating any provision of this section shall be guilty
of a simple misdemeanor, and the person shall have all licenses
issued by the state for the public eating place in which a violation
occurred suspended for one year. Section History: Early Form
